JBL Headset - no microphone

Hi!

How can I use a JBL headset with a working microphone? I'm using KDE and rely on KDE tools for pairing headset and KDE settings for sound configuration (with underlying PulseAudio). The output works great in A2DP sink. In HSP/HFP there is no output no input as well. I've tried several tricks with ofono but without success.

Is it possible, that my headset cannot work with archlinux?
